2024年4月19日发(作者:)

如何使用JavaScript实现网页动画效果

JavaScript是一种广泛应用于前端开发的脚本语言,它可以用来

为网页添加交互功能和动画效果。在本文中,我将分享如何使用

JavaScript实现网页动画效果,并介绍一些常见的动画效果实现方法。

第一部分:动画效果基础

在开始介绍如何使用JavaScript实现网页动画效果前,我们先来

了解一些动画效果的基础知识。动画效果可以通过CSS和JS来实现,

其中CSS主要负责动画的样式和布局,而JS则负责动画的实时控制和

交互。

在CSS中,我们可以使用@keyframes关键字来定义动画效果,然

后通过将动画效果应用于元素的class或者ID来触发动画。而在

JavaScript中,我们可以通过控制元素的style属性来实现动画效果,

或者使用一些JS库来简化动画的实现过程。

常见的网页动画效果包括平移、旋转、缩放、淡入淡出以及过渡

效果。接下来,我们将分别介绍如何使用JavaScript来实现这些动画

效果。

第二部分:平移效果

平移效果是指元素从一个位置移动到另一个位置的动画效果。在

CSS中,我们可以使用transform属性来实现元素的平移效果,而在

JavaScript中,我们可以通过控制元素的left和top属性来实现平移

效果。

下面是一个使用JavaScript实现平移效果的例子:

```javascript

//获取元素

var element = mentById('element');

//定义初始位置

var position = 0;

//定义动画执行的函数

function moveElement() {

//增加位置

position += 10;